The CBA certification exam is a computer-based test that is administered at testing centers around the world. Candidates have four hours to complete the exam, which consists of 150 multiple-choice questions. The questions are designed to test candidates' understanding of the principles and practices of business architecture, as well as their ability to apply that knowledge to real-world scenarios. Candidates who pass the exam receive a certificate and are recognized as certified business architects.
Business Architecture Guild is a global organization that is dedicated to advancing the practice of business architecture. They provide a variety of resources, including training, webinars, and events, to help business architects develop their skills and knowledge. One of the most significant resources that they offer is the Business Architecture Guild Certified Business Architect (CBA)® certification exam.
